According to the FDA Adverse Event Reporting System (FAERS), 272 reports of Hypokalaemia have been filed in association with CYTARABINE (cytarabine). This represents 0.6% of all adverse event reports for CYTARABINE.

How Dangerous Is Hypokalaemia From CYTARABINE?
Of the 272 reports, 47 (17.3%) resulted in death, 167 (61.4%) required hospitalization, and 38 (14.0%) were considered life-threatening.
Is Hypokalaemia Listed in the Official Label?
This adverse event is not currently listed in the official FDA drug label for CYTARABINE. However, 272 reports have been filed with the FAERS database.
